Andersen

The windows in a house are the eyes; they create a fresh, welcoming look for those who pass by, and they're the perfect way to express individuality and style. They also help control air and water infiltration and improve energy efficiency and improve the comfort of your home.

Andersen offers a wide selection of windows to meet every homeowner's style and budget. Their range of windows includes wood, Fibrex composite material, and aluminum. They also provide a variety of styles of architectural design, including awning, bay and bow double-hung, casement sliding picture, and other specialty windows.

They've crafted their window options to be easy to install and maintain, and they provide an extensive range of discounts for installation. They also offer an unconditional transferable warranty on their products.

Fibrex is an alloy material that combines the durability of vinyl with wood's natural beauty. It's 200 % stronger than vinyl, requires far less maintenance, and still retains the natural beauty of wood. The frames are also constructed with low-E4-grade glass, which can cut your energy costs by up to 70 percent in summer, and as high as 50% in winter.

Simonton

Simonton is among the most well-known brands in the business and has been manufacturing high-quality windows for more than 70 years. The windows are designed to enhance the beauty of homes and reduce energy bills making it an ideal option for homeowners who want to upgrade their home.

Simonton windows can be customized to match your home's style and colors. Some of the most popular styles include double hung, casement and sliding window options and fixed picture windows that offer a stunning view while adding the illusion of light to your home.

The windows are AAMA Gold certified, meaning they meet some of the most stringent testing and performance standards in the industry. They also have ENERGY STAR certification which means they can be used to cut down on energy consumption and improve comfort.

You can also use them in conjunction with energy efficient panels to further reduce your utility costs. They are also available with a variety window spacer systems to prevent air from getting inside the frames.

Simonton's windows come with SpectraClear glass. This glass allows sunlight to pass through while minimizing heat loss. This is especially helpful for kitchens and living rooms that require a lot of natural light.

The company offers several series including Reflections, Asure, Impressions and Impressions for replacement windows; StormBreaker Plus and ProFinish for new construction projects; and Prism for windows. Prism is an expensive series that is only available through Norandex. Each series has a slightly different variety of window styles including glass colors, hardware, and grilles.

Home Depot

Home Depot stocks a wide variety of windows and is able to install windows. They provide financing options for both windows and installation. They have two types of loans available namely the Home Depot Credit Card and Project Loan. They also provide online or in-home consultations.

There are a variety of types and brands of windows to choose from, including budget options and high-end vinyl, wood and fiberglass frames. Builder-grade windows can be found for as low as $500 per window.

These windows are ideal for those who don't need windows that are expensive however they won't last as long as windows that cost more. These windows are also more likely to leak or be difficult to clean. Make sure to read the reviews before buying.
